Why Use Our Converter for ING?
Transitioning from the old Clieop03 text format? ING now strictly requires the ISO 20022 pain.001.001.03 standard for corporate SEPA transfers (Verzamelbetaling). Our tool ensures your Excel data is mapped perfectly into this exact schema.
ING's business portals across its European entities have historically been particular about the <BtchBookg> (batch booking) flag — leaving it unset or inconsistent with the payment count is a frequent cause of a batch being split into individual bookings instead of one lump-sum debit, which can confuse reconciliation. Corporate users migrating from ING's legacy Clieop03 exports also tend to carry over Dutch-style comma decimal separators, which the ISO 20022 schema does not accept and must be converted to a period first.

Are salary payments confidential?
Absolutely. When you select "Salary Mode", we use the 'SALA' code so banks hide the details on your statement.
